Tokyo, Indian Ocean and Black Sea Region MoUs on Port State Control – Concentrated Inspection Campaign (CIC) on Cargo Securing Arrangements
The Tokyo, the Indian Ocean and the Black Sea Region MoUs on Port State Control (PSC) have announced a simultaneous Concentrated Inspection Campaign (CIC) applicable to all ships on Cargo Securing Arrangements, which will take place from 1 September to 30 November 2016. The purpose of this CIC is to gain knowledge on the compliance of ships with applicable Cargo Securing requirements and the overall safety of ships and seafarers engaged in cargo securing operations.
